Solar Trade Platform and Directory of Solar Companies
Solux Power

Solux Power

3609 S. Council Road, Oklahoma City, OK, 73179
+1 4052 124 431
United States United States

Business Details

Installation size
(S)maller Installations
Operating Area
United States
Last Update